United States Exploring Expe
Title page: Atlas ... of the
1845
Exploration Book
| Authors |
United States Exploring Expedition (1838-1842), Wilkes, Charles, 1798-1877 |
| Full Title |
(Title page to) Atlas. Narrative of the United States Exploring Expedition During the Years 1838, 1839, 1840, 1841, 1842. By Charles Wilkes, U.S.N. Commander Of The Expedition, Member Of The American Philosophical Society, Etc. In Five Volumes, And An Atlas. Philadelphia: Lea & Blanchard. 1845. (on verso) Entered ... 1844, By Charles Wilkes ... District of Columbia. |
| List No |
4442B |
| Note |
William Reynold's copy with over 100 notations. Reynold's penciled notations challenge Wilkes' narrative repeatedly and seem to lay the basis for the Memorial of Officers published in 1847 (and tipped in this set). Includes vol 6, Ethnography and Philology, by Horatio Hale, with the Ethnographical Map of Oregon. Most maps without color. Maps are spread across other volumes besides the one entitled "Atlas." All text volumes bound with brown cloth and embossed with an eagle on the front and the title on the spine. |
